在Mac上配置Gradle环境可能会遇到一些问题,比如环境变量不生效和依赖库错误。本文将介绍这些问题的原因和解决方案,帮助读者更好地配置和使用Gradle。
问题一:Gradle环境变量不生效
在Mac上配置Gradle环境时,有时会遇到环境变量不生效的问题。这通常是因为在配置文件(如~/.bash_profile或~/.zshrc)中添加的环境变量没有正确地加载到系统中。
解决方案:
- 检查配置文件是否正确保存。请确保在编辑器中保存了配置文件,并且没有语法错误。
- 重新加载配置文件。在终端中输入以下命令,使配置文件中的环境变量生效:
source ~/.bash_profile
或者source ~/.zshrc
问题二:Gradle依赖库错误
在安装Gradle时,有时会遇到依赖库错误,导致Gradle无法正常使用。这可能是由于Gradle版本与系统不兼容,或者本地依赖库文件缺失等原因引起的。
解决方案: - 检查Gradle版本与系统兼容性。确保您安装的Gradle版本与您的操作系统版本兼容。对于Mac系统,通常建议安装与操作系统版本相匹配的Gradle版本。
- 检查本地依赖库文件是否存在。如果Gradle依赖的本地库文件不存在,可能会导致错误。您可以通过在终端中运行以下命令来检查本地库文件是否存在:
ls /usr/local/lib/libnative-platform.dylib
如果本地库文件不存在,您可以尝试重新安装Gradle,以确保本地库文件被正确地安装。在终端中运行以下命令:brew reinstall gradle
- 检查IDEA中是否正确配置了Gradle。在IDEA中配置Gradle时,需要确保正确地设置了Gradle版本和路径。您可以在IDEA的“Settings”中找到相关设置,并确保它们被正确地填写。
- 如果以上方法都无法解决问题,您可以尝试使用其他方式重新安装Gradle。例如,您可以尝试使用Homebrew或其他包管理器来安装Gradle,以确保安装过程中没有出现问题。在终端中运行以下命令:
brew install gradle
总结:
在Mac上配置Gradle环境可能会遇到一些问题,但通过仔细检查配置文件、重新加载环境变量、检查依赖库文件和IDEA配置等方法,可以解决这些问题。希望本文能够帮助您更好地配置和使用Gradle。